Walking into the main lobby of 35 W. Wacker feels just like you would expect of a loop highrise lobby: a cavernous expanse of marble, soaring ceilings, and tall windows. But take the elevator to the 21st floor and you enter a different world. Spotlights hang off the exposed ductwork, painted black to draw the eye toward a huge mural showcasing a bizarre and colorful version of Chicago, above which are the  words “Welcome to a HumanKind agency.” On the wall behind the reception hangs an enormous pair of  horn-rimmed glasses, the signature spectacles worn by Leo Burnett.
